.... Dan Satch has quite the mysterious background, not much is known about this particular gentleman or his band. Originally from Nigeria and presumably from Aba, according to the back cover of Ikoro's 70's Special, "Dan Satch Joseph was a seasoned trumpeter and arranger. He started playing the trumpet in 1959 and was the trumpeter leader of Bobby Benson & his Jam Session Band until 1961. In 1962 he made the move to Aba and formed the Atomic "8? Dance Band." He's released some 45s and a 10" album including an LP with Mary Asi Usuah, although there's seems to be some confusion about his name. The 10? credits him as Dan Satch Joseph while the later (LP) credits him as Dan Satch Ekpe. He has also been confused with Ferdinand Dan Satch Emeka Opara, who was the co-founder of the Oriental Brothers Band. The Atomic 8 band were a more traditional based Highlife dance band where as the Oriental Brothers were a more guitar based Highlife band. It only seems natural to assume the relation of the two, since Ikoro's Special was recorded in '69 and the Orientals were founded in '71, both bands were from different areas, the Atomics were based in Aba, while Dan Satch Opara hailed from the Owerri area...... Cornaire Salifou Michel is a singer and guitarist from Benin who recorded his first title, "Amanicer", in 1975, with the orchestra "Les Perles Noires" (The Black Pearls), a band known for its Afro-Cuban influenses.
For two years Cornaire Salifou Michel, also known as "Miguelito Cuin", remains silent. In 1977, he records with the orchestra "El Rego and his Commandos" in a new style, hybrid, traditional inspired, with a fantastic organ, greatful. ....
